Neighborhoods
Ballard Avenue is a treasure trove of bars, restaurants, shopping, live music. Sunday’s it hosts an weekly Farmers market. Just 2 miles from my home. Uber for ease. A great starting point is the Walrus and Carpenter for oyster happy hour.
